When Capcom and developer Ninja Theory released DmC: Devil May Cry in January 2013, it sent shockwaves through the character-action gaming community. Acting as a complete reimagining of the beloved, white-haired demon slayer franchise, the game served up a younger, edgier Dante, a modernized narrative, and a revamped, highly fluid combat system. The game takes place in Limbo City, a metropolis secretly controlled by demons who brainwash humanity through soft drinks, corrupt media, and debt. You play as Dante, a young, rebellious nephilim (the offspring of an angel and a demon). Alongside his long-lost twin brother, Vergil—the leader of an underground resistance group called "The Order"—Dante embarks on a vengeful quest to overthrow Mundus, the demon king ruling Limbo from the shadows.
